The Annual Convention and AGM 2024 was held in the Croke Park Conference Centre on Tuesday 11th of March. Mary McCarthy opened the Convention and presided over the event. The guest speaker was Ms Nuala Moore. She is an award-winning Irish Open Water Swimmer and Author. Ms Carmel Browne, vice president, represented the INTO at the Convention and spoke on their happenings. Ms Ursula Knox , founder of Opportunity Knox, spoke about the “no overheads” charity for schools in Uganda. Household Benefits Package for over 70s
Galway Retired Teachers Association
by galwayretiredteachers
5M ago
I am reminding members of the Household Benefits Package which is available to all citizens aged 70 and over (one per household). It consists of Free TV Licence and €35 a month towards electricity or gas bills. It is not means tested, but you have to apply. Information available from Dept of Social Protection, or www.citizensinformation.ie ..read more
